All the kits will have pieces you need, along with several you don't. Buying piecemeal allows you to select just what you want, for YOUR particular reloading needs. That, and the fact that no one has a corner on the equipment market; none of them makes "the best" stuff out there. They all make both good stuff, as well as more . . . "not good" stuff. In the end, I'll bet money that you'll find, Lee, Redding, RCBS, Sinclair, etc., stuff on your bench rather than all of the same make. Don't get too locked in on any one make, and you'll save yourself some frustration in the long run. </p><p> </p><p>Kevin Thomas</p><p>Lapua USA</p></blockquote><p></p>
